Output 9c66f251083706196b447c7b26c29a81ccdbd1816575bdadd9718e55c5c7c0c6:1

value
137031731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2b7d45db2e47e2262b9766e3176d27a3af1329d OP_EQUAL
address
3LuC3XfaMbaAYe92bsHek3XM1dHBeb8GWf
transaction
9c66f251083706196b447c7b26c29a81ccdbd1816575bdadd9718e55c5c7c0c6
spent
true